# Westminster City Council Residential Care Home

## Summary

Westminster City Council is initiating the procurement process for the Beachcroft Care Home, aimed at enhancing residential and nursing care services for vulnerable older adults, including those with dementia, located in London, UK. This early engagement event is scheduled for 22nd April 2020 at 2:30 PM and follows a market engagement notice published on 3rd March 2020. Interested parties must RSVP by 15th April 2020 to confirm attendance. The procurement stage is currently in the planning phase, with the tender expected to launch in Summer 2020.

About Beachcroft House Beachcroft House has been developed by Westminster City Council to replace two outdated homes. It will offer residential and nursing care to vulnerable older people including specialist services for people with dementia. We are now looking for providers to complete the commissioning of the home, move residents from the closing homes and work in partnership with us to ensure the best quality of life for residents and those who are important to them. This initiative is vital to Westminster's aspiration to enable more people to receive high quality care close to home. We want providers who share our vision and will work with us to deliver on it. Specifically, we are looking for providers that can demonstrate that they: - Place service users at the heart of the service - Deliver person-centred and individualised services - Keep people safe but support them to maintain their independence - Promote and maintain health and wellbeing - Enable service users to lead active and fulfilled lives whatever their physical and mental health challenges - Are committed to continuous improvement and close partnership working The aim of the event: - Share information about demographic activity and care home trends in WCC - Introduce flagship purpose-built building - Share details of forthcoming market opportunity - Share WCC vision of personalised outcome-based services - Explore market experience - Questions and feedback from the market Please note: - This notice is not a call for competition.
